Output 84106166c582c54325c757bf35338ac66152f24dd2f155ee0878f33716f20994:6
- value
- 22678845
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dc6b884d892d9bccc66c2e90511beaa5358b0ad5 OP_EQUAL
- address
- MTzdi7kuU8qJssZSSQ7ChxaJRgBRnx2NHS
- transaction
- 84106166c582c54325c757bf35338ac66152f24dd2f155ee0878f33716f20994
- spent
- true